On Wednesday 26 July 2006 14:03, Tom Lane wrote: > Darcy Buskermolen <darcyb@commandprompt.com> writes: > >> The question though is if we did that, would Slony actually use it? > > > > If it made sence to do it, then yes we would do it. The problem ends up > > being Slony is designed to work across a multitude of versions of PG, and > > unless this was backported to at least 7.4, it would take a while (ie > > when we stopped supporting versions older than it was ported into) > > before we would make use of it. > > [ shrug... ] That's not happening; for one thing the change requires a > layout change in pg_control and we have no mechanism to do that without > initdb. I'll take a bit more of a look through the patch and see if it is a real boot to use it on those platforms that support it, and that we have a suitable way around it on those that don't.
